Download Devart UniDAC v8.2.5 Professional for Delphi 7/Berlin/Rio/Sydney

Devart UniDAC v8.2.5 Professional for Delphi 7/Berlin/Rio/Sydney

Devart UniDAC v8.2.5 Professional for Delphi 7/Berlin/Rio/Sydney
Devart UniDAC v8.2.5 Professional for Delphi 7/Berlin/Rio/Sydney


Universal Data Access Components (UniDAC) is a powerful library of nonvisual cross-database data access components for Delphi, Delphi for .NET, C++Builder, and Lazarus (Free Pascal). We have combined the experience of long-term successful development into one product, which provides unified access to the popular database servers like Oracle, Microsoft SQL Server, MySQL, InterBase, Firebird, PostgreSQL, SQLite, DB2, Microsoft Access, Sybase Advantage Database Server, Sybase Adaptive Server Enterprise, and other databases (using ODBC provider).

UniDAC offers unified approach to the database-related applications development process. That means you can switch easily between different databases in your projects without going deep into their specifics.

Using UniDAC with its server-independent interface is the best way to create cross-database applications. UniDAC gives outstanding flexibility and independence to your projects.

Server-Aware Providers
UniDAC chooses the best way specific to the server to perform most operations. Every UniDAC data provider uses server-specific native connectivity. All operations with data are performed by providers automatically considering the selected database server peculiarities.



Cross-Platform Solution for Delphi, C++Builder, and Lazarus
UniDAC is a cross-platform solution for developing applications using various IDEs: RAD Studio, Delphi, C++Builder, Lazarus (and FPC) on Windows, Mac OS X, iOS, Android, Linux, and FreeBSD for both x86 and x64 platforms. UniDAC also provides support for the FireMonkey platform, which allows you to develop visually spectacular high-performance desktop and mobile native applications.

Server-Independent SQL
When developing database applications that allow working with several databases, one of the key points is writing of server-independent SQL. In UniDAC, the server-independent SQL support is implemented by means of the powerful macros engine, that produces dynamic SQL by replacing parts of the query statements with user-defined code.









8.2.5 09-Jun-20
Oracle data provider

Bug with describing sorted procedure parameters is fixed


8.2.4 01-Jun-20

RAD Studio 10.4 Sydney is supported
Lazarus 2.0.8 is supported
macOS 64-bit in Lazarus is supported
Bug with data loss in the column of type ftLargeint in the VirtualTable component in Lazarus is fixed
Bug with locating a record by a fixed string column in the Chinese locale is fixed
Bug with LocalMasterDetail when DataTypeMapping is enabled is fixed

Oracle data provider

Mapping the FLOAT Oracle data type to the ftNumber field is added
Bug with SELECT RowId using Database Link in Direct mode is fixed
Bug with retrieving implicit result sets after calling the Execute method is fixed
Bug with retrieving unchanged parameter values in the Direct mode is fixed
Bug with SQL statements containing a JAVA clause in TUniScript is fixed
Bug with Charset when Pooling is enabled is fixed

SQLServer data provider

Bug with setting a value for the TrustServerCertificate option is fixed
Bug with switching databases in Direct mode is fixed

MySQL data provider

Bug with an invalid refresh query for calculated fields if the roBeforeEdit option is set is fixed

PostgreSQL data provider

The Line geometric type is supported
Bug with the Dump component in PostgreSQL 12 is fixed
Bug with reading zero-valued geometric fields as nulls is fixed

InterBase data provider

Bug with an incorrect value in the DBSQLDialect property is fixed
Bug with using a case-sensitive Role name is fixed

DBF data provider

The AllFieldsAsNullable specific option is added
Bug with indexes containing date fields is fixed
Bug with VisualFoxPro indexes containing double fields is fixed
Bug with using tables whose fields match SQL keywords is fixed
Bug with JOIN on fields that have NULL values is fixed
Bug with table file locking after executing UPDATE with ConnectMode = cmUnsafe is fixed
Bug with an application hanging when trying to reopen a table with ConnectMode = cmExclusive is fixed

NexusDB data provider

Support for the Pipe protocol is added
Support for the Secure Pipe protocol is added
Support for the Secure TCP protocol is added
Now an #INMEM alias is created automatically when it is specified in the Database property

MongoDB data provider

Bug with connecting to a database that contains documents with a huge amount of fields is fixed

ODBC data provider

Bug with scale when reading a NUMERIC column as the ftFloat field is fixed

MS Access data provider

Bug with obtaining metadata in Delphi 7 is fixed

BigCommerce data provider

Bug with connection is fixed

Dynamics CRM data provider

Bug with connection is fixed

FreshBooks data provider

Bug with connection is fixed

Magento data provider

Bug with connection is fixed

MailChimp data provider

Bug with connection is fixed

NetSuite data provider

Bug with connection is fixed

QuickBooks data provider

Bug with connection is fixed

Salesforce data provider

Bug with connection is fixed

Salesforce MC data provider

Bug with connection is fixed

SugarCRM data provider

Bug with connection is fixed

Zoho CRM data provider

Bug with connection is fixed


Only for V.I.P
Warning! You are not allowed to view this text.